Salmon baked in parchment (Saumon en papillote)

Main Dish 35 minutes 4 servings
Nutrition / servings
481kcal
32gProtein
15gCarbs
30gFat
Description

1. Heat the oven to 200 °C. Cut the carrot and courgette into thin strips and the leek into rings.

2. Prepare four large sheets of baking parchment and pile a little bed of vegetables on each.

3. Place the salmon fillet on the vegetables, season with salt and pepper, drizzle with olive oil and a little white wine.

4. Scatter over the chopped dill and add a few drops of lemon juice.

5. Fold the parchment into a sealed parcel so the steam stays inside and bake on a tray for about 15-18 minutes.

6. Set the parcels on plates and open them at the table so the fragrant steam hits your nose.

Tip: The "papillote" steams the fish in its own vapour with no added fat – light and fragrant. Any seasonal vegetable works. Steamed rice or fresh bread make it complete.

Ingredients
  • 60 dkg salmon fillet
  • 2 db carrot
  • 1 db zucchini
  • 1 szál leek
  • 3 ek. olive oil
  • 1 dl dry white wine
  • 1 csokor fresh dill
  • 2 ek. lemon juice
  • 1 tk. salt
  • 1 tk. pepper
